This study aims to describe the effect of origami paper folding activities on the development of children's fine motor skills at KB Nurul Islam Sukokerto Jember. The problem to be studied is how origami paper folding activities can affect children's fine motor skills? The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of origami paper folding activities on the fine motor skills of children aged 4-5 years in Group A KB Nurul Islam Sukokerto. The method used is a quantitative method with a pre-experimental design and using a paired sample T-test and an N-Gain Score effectiveness test, this study analyzed data obtained from the pre-test and post-test of children's fine motor skills before and after participating in origami paper folding activities. Based on the results of research conducted at KB Nurul Islam Sukokerto Jember, origami paper folding activities have a significant effect on the development of fine motor skills in children aged 4-5 years.
